Torna al Thread
public void Item_Bound(Object sender, DataGridItemEventArgs e)
{
DataRowView drv = (DataRowView)e.Item.DataItem;
DataGrid dg = (DataGrid)sender;
if (e.Item.ItemType == ListItemType.Item || e.Item.ItemType == ListItemType.AlternatingItem)
{
// se sono in modifica
if (dg.EditItemIndex >= 0)
{
// controllo il dato dal datasource
if (drv["campo"] == "T")
{
((CheckBox)e.Item.FindControl("mod_def")).Checked = true;
}
else
{
((CheckBox)e.Item.FindControl("mod_def")).Checked = false;
}
}
}
}